As our businesses spread across the world and technology makes it easy to do our jobs from anywhere there's Wi-Fi, more of us have the option to go remote. But that doesn't mean we're good at it. Whether you're calling in from a home office every day or one of your team members occasionally logs in from the quiet car on a train, distance can make collaboration more difficult. Remote work gives teams flexibility and options, but when you're not face-to-face with colleagues, it's difficult to set and manage expectations, deal with inevitable tech glitches, keep your people (and yourself) motivated and engaged, and infuse warmth and personality into the blunt communication tools you're using.

The Virtual Manager Collection gives you the solutions you need to be productive, whether you're managing a team, a project, or just your own work. This specially priced three-volume set includes Virtual Collaboration, Running Virtual Meetings, and Leading Virtual Teams.

Tips and strategies cover:
• getting your technology up and running-and keeping it there
• building and maintaining relationships from afar
• communicating well through a variety of media
• running productive virtual meetings
• setting and managing expectations for your work
• leading geographically dispersed teams

This set has the practical advice, insights, and tools you need to work well, no matter where you are.
